Schedule for BBC Drama

Cranford

Cranford

Suspicion and mistrust ripple through Cranford as a theft prompts fears of a crime wave.

2025-12-25 16:23:34 +0000 UTC2025-12-25 17:25:03 +0000 UTC(1h1m)